Captain Mulgrew expected to face Leeds

Blackburn skipper Charlie Mulgrew is expected to be fit for the home game against Leeds.

Mulgrew was withdrawn from Scotland’s Nations League defeat to Israel last week due to a tight hamstring, but has returned to full training with Rovers and should feature.

Fellow defender Ryan Nyambe is hoping to return to contention next week after being sidelined with a similar problem since the end of September.

Summer signing Jacob Davenport is edging closer to his first appearance for the club after two separate injuries since joining from Manchester City.

Leeds trio Kemar Roofe, Pablo Hernandez and Gaetano Berardi will all return to contention.

Striker Roofe (calf), midfielder Hernandez (hamstring) and defender Berardi (knee) are expected to be included in Marcelo Bielsa’s squad having been out since the end of August.

Winger Jack Harrison will play no part due to a muscle injury sustained in training during the international break.

Luke Ayling sits out a one-game ban and fellow defender Barry Douglas remains sidelined due to a hamstring injury.
